div内部非字体元素居中
可以通过设置div的display属性为flex,再利用justify-content和align-items属性来实现非字体元素的居中。
例如,以下代码可以将div中的图片和文字都居中显示:
<div style="display: flex; justify-content: center; align-items: center;">
<img src="example.jpg" alt="example" style="margin-right: 10px;">
<span>这是一个例子</span>
</div>
其中,display: flex将div设置为flex布局,justify-content: center将内部元素水平居中,align-items: center将内部元素垂直居中。同时,通过为图片设置margin-right属性来调整图片和文字之间的间距。
原文地址: http://www.cveoy.top/t/topic/cpA7 著作权归作者所有。请勿转载和采集!